Foo Fighters, Bob Seger, Brad Paisley and Keith Urban for John Fogerty CD (A Top Story)
. According to Billboard, Wrote a Song for Everyone (due this fall) will include collaborations with Foo Fighters, Bob Seger and country stars such as Miranda Lambert, Brad Paisley and Keith Urban. No tracklist is available yet, although some of the album's selections have been revealed: "Fortunate Son" will feature the Foos and "Who'll Stop the Rain" will be a duet with Bob Seger. Earlier this year, he spoke about his experience recording with Lambert, whom he called "a great voice and a great, soulful presence in music, and really a delightful person." - more on this story Gibson.com is an official news provider for the antiMusic.com.
